Title: Diff viewer truncates hunks silently on files above the soft limit. In the Calderwisp diff viewer, files exceeding the 50 MB soft limit render the first 10,000 hunks and then stop, with no truncation banner. Reviewers can approve changes they never saw, which is the real risk here. Reproduced on two machines against the Harrowvale monorepo. Proposed fix adds an explicit truncation warning and a load-more control. The affected build carries the token below.

session token of kahog-bahif = htk9_f63daec35

## Env Vars — Reset Flow Revamp

Heads up, future maintainers: the Tindermill reset revamp swapped magic links for one-time codes. RESET_CODE_TTL and RESET_MAX_ATTEMPTS now live in the env file; defaults are sane, don't touch unless support yells. Codes are HMAC-signed, so the env file needs the signing secret, which goes on the next line.

env line for yahaf-kageg: VAULT_KEY5=978f5

10:41 — Quick recap for the sync: the Bramblewire catalog started serving week-old prices because the edge cache at our Felston pop never got the purge signal. TTLs were masking it until traffic spiked. We flushed manually at 11:05, prices corrected by 11:12. Fix is a purge-ack check in the deploy script. For anyone replaying this incident, the offending cache build's trace token is below.

build token for bageg-yahof: htk3_673

Subject: DR drill — static rebuild path

Drill is Tuesday. Scenario: the incremental rebuild cache for the Glimmerpage site is lost. Your task: restore from the cold snapshot, verify incremental rebuilds resume without full-site regeneration, and log timings. Do not touch production routing. Full rebuild fallback is acceptable only if incrementals fail twice. Keep notes terse; we review Wednesday. Restoring the snapshot requires unsealing the archive, so use the recovery passphrase provided directly below.

strongbox words: raldor-eliir-lamael

## Escalation: pagination failures (public REST API)

If clients report missing or duplicated records across pages on the Lanternfell API, first check whether cursor tokens are expiring early — the default TTL is 15 minutes. Confirm via the gateway logs before escalating. Page-size errors above 200 are expected behavior, not incidents. If cursors are genuinely unstable across replicas, escalate to the API platform rota immediately.

alerts address for kafof-bagag: kasael@olvarqdyn.corp